Charolette Richards, known as the 'Wedding Queen of the West' and founder of the world-famous Little White Wedding Chapel in Las Vegas, was honored in a memorial on January 25th. The Las Vegas wedding community came together to remember her life, and a nearby street was renamed 'Charolette's Way' in her honor. Richards, who passed away at the age of 89 in December, received a token of appreciation from her chapel. The memorial was a tribute to her significant contributions to the wedding industry.
